Job Description

The Intelligence Analyst (Embedded Travel & Crisis Management) plays a pivotal role within the Risk Intelligence Center (RIC) serving as a dedicated embedded expert for a global technology client. This role exists to deliver high-quality intelligence-led travel security and crisis management solutions that support personal safety operational resilience and informed decision-making in a dynamic global threat environment. Acting as the primary point of contact for all intelligence travel security and crisis management needs the analyst will lead the development and delivery of actionable insights and tailored intelligence products. The role is critical in ensuring business continuity and safeguarding personnel through proactive analysis stakeholder engagement and timely dissemination of intelligence.

Responsibilities

  • Serve as the primary point of contact for the client on all matters related to travel security crisis management and intelligence requirements.
  • Design and implement scalable processes procedures training and documentation to support the client-facing travel security and crisis management program including awareness of available capabilities products and services.
  • Produce high-quality ad hoc intelligence products including travel security reports and briefings.
  • Provide direct support to client personnel during travel and crisis situations ensuring their safety and continuity of operations.
  • Collaborate with Securitas Security Operations Centers (SOC) to ensure seamless out-of-hours support for the client.
  • Manage and promote the effective use of third-party travel security and crisis management platforms.
  • Lead the full intelligence cycleDirection Collection Processing Analysis Production Dissemination and Evaluationto deliver timely and actionable travel security intelligence.
  • Continuously monitor developments in travel security and intelligence to integrate innovative techniques best practices and emerging methodologies into service delivery.
  • Identify and develop new sources and research methods to enhance the quality and relevance of intelligence products.
  • Support the professional development of junior analysts by providing mentoring guidance and feedback and by setting high standards for intelligence product quality.
  • Provide leadership within the RIC fostering a collaborative and high-performing team environment.
  • Work closely with internal stakeholders client-facing teams and global colleagues across the Securitas network to ensure alignment and consistency in service delivery.
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with internal and external stakeholders including international partners and agencies to enhance intelligence capabilities.
  • Operate independently and effectively in dynamic high-pressure environments with minimal supervision.
  • Undertake additional duties as directed by the client or RIC Management Team.
  • Demonstrate and promote the Securitas Core Values of Integrity Vigilance and Helpfulness maintaining a strong focus on risk awareness safety and compliance with all relevant policies and procedures.

Essential 

  • Must have the right to work in the UK.
  • Excellent command of written and spoken English to deliver intelligence reports to various audience levels
  • Confident communicator with the ability to brief stakeholders clearly and concisely.
  • Ability to prioritize and plan own work and manage time effectively to meet objectives and deadlines while remaining calm under pressure.
  • Have a five-year checkable employment history or be able to produce documentary evidence of any period of unemployment self-employment or full and part-time education during that period.
  • 3-5 years experience in a travel security / crisis management / intelligence and / or investigations role.
  • SME in intelligence analysis with a focus on travel security crisis management and global risks or geopolitical risks.
